Description
Step back in time on an engaging walking tour through Toronto’s historic Old Town, where the city’s story comes vividly to life. Starting at Old City Hall, an architectural landmark steeped in tales of infamous duels and civic milestones, you’ll explore key sites with the insight of an expert guide. Visit Mackenzie House, once home to a former mayor with a famously eerie past, and admire the soaring St. James Anglican Cathedral, a cornerstone of Toronto’s religious heritage.
Stroll onward to the Church of the Holy Trinity, a crucial landmark in the city’s early development, and uncover how Toronto transformed from a modest military outpost into a thriving modern metropolis. The tour concludes at the lively St. Lawrence Market, where history and contemporary culture meet. Along the way, enjoy fascinating stories that connect Toronto’s dramatic past with its dynamic present.
